*StoryWalk is a 1-mile stroll on our trails while stopping to read along the way. The StoryWalk Project was created by Anne Ferguson of Montpelier, VT and developed in collaboration with the Vermont Bicycle and Pedestrian Coalition and the Kellogg-Hubbard Library.

This guided (free to the public) program is offered by the Education Department during the warmer months every Monday July-November 10am-11am. Pre-registration is required: (link coming soon!)

StoryWalk is also available as a self-guided option. We will be switching out our StoryWalk books every 2 weeks. We hope you and the littles enjoy a walk in the woods and a book this summer.

StoryWalk begins near the disc golf courses across from the Market at 15 Farm View Dr. New Gloucester, ME. Look for the white sign pointing the way. Call education at 207.650.3031 with any questions.
